Saratoga Springs: A Historical Gem

Saratoga Springs, located in upstate New York, is a city rich in history and culture. Known for its mineral springs, horse racing, and vibrant arts scene, this city has a lot to offer. Let's dive into some fascinating facts about Saratoga Springs.

  1. 01

    Mineral Springs: Saratoga Springs is famous for its naturally carbonated mineral springs. There are over 20 public springs throughout the city, each with unique mineral compositions.

  2. 02

    Health Resorts: In the 19th century, Saratoga Springs became a popular destination for health resorts. People believed the mineral waters had healing properties.

  3. 03

    Native American Roots: The area was originally inhabited by the Mohawk and Iroquois tribes. They called the area "Sarachtogue," meaning "place of swift water."

  4. 04

    Saratoga Race Course: Opened in 1863, the Saratoga Race Course is one of the oldest horse racing tracks in the United States. It hosts the prestigious Travers Stakes annually.

  5. 05

    Victorian Architecture: The city is known for its well-preserved Victorian architecture. Many buildings from the 19th century still stand, adding to the city's charm.

Cultural and Artistic Hub

Saratoga Springs isn't just about history; it's also a thriving cultural and artistic center. From music to dance, the city has something for everyone.

  1. 06

    Saratoga Performing Arts Center (SPAC): SPAC is a premier venue for music and dance performances. It hosts the New York City Ballet and the Philadelphia Orchestra during the summer.

  2. 07

    Caffe Lena: Opened in 1960, Caffe Lena is one of the oldest continuously operating folk music venues in the United States. Bob Dylan and Arlo Guthrie have performed here.

  3. 08

    Yaddo: Yaddo is an artists' community that has hosted famous writers and artists like Sylvia Plath and Truman Capote. It offers residencies to artists from various disciplines.

  4. 09

    Skidmore College: This liberal arts college is known for its strong arts programs. The Tang Teaching Museum on campus features contemporary art exhibitions.

  5. 10

    Saratoga Arts: This organization promotes the arts in the region through exhibitions, performances, and educational programs.

Natural Beauty and Outdoor Activities

Saratoga Springs offers a plethora of outdoor activities and natural beauty. Whether you're into hiking, boating, or just enjoying the scenery, there's something for everyone.

  1. 11

    Saratoga Spa State Park: This park features mineral springs, hiking trails, and the Saratoga Performing Arts Center. It's a great place for outdoor activities.

  2. 12

    Congress Park: Located in the heart of the city, Congress Park is home to beautiful gardens, historic statues, and the Congress Spring.

  3. 13

    Saratoga Lake: A popular spot for boating, fishing, and swimming. The lake offers stunning views and recreational activities.

  4. 14

    Kayaderosseras Creek: This creek is perfect for kayaking and fishing. It flows through the city and offers a peaceful escape.

  5. 15

    Saratoga National Historical Park: This park commemorates the Battle of Saratoga, a turning point in the American Revolutionary War. It features hiking trails and historical exhibits.

Unique Local Traditions

Saratoga Springs has some unique local traditions that add to its charm. These traditions have been passed down through generations and are still celebrated today.

  1. 16

    Travers Stakes: Known as the "Mid-Summer Derby," this horse race is a major event in the city. It attracts thousands of visitors each year.

  2. 17

    Saratoga Chowderfest: Held annually in February, this event features local restaurants competing for the best chowder. It's a delicious way to experience the city's culinary scene.

  3. 18

    Victorian Streetwalk: This holiday event transforms downtown Saratoga Springs into a Victorian wonderland. Shops and streets are decorated, and carolers fill the air with festive music.

  4. 19

    Saratoga Wine & Food Festival: This festival showcases local and international wines, gourmet food, and culinary demonstrations. It's a must-visit for foodies.

  5. 20

    Saratoga Balloon and BBQ Festival: This summer event features hot air balloon rides, live music, and mouth-watering BBQ. It's fun for the whole family.

Educational and Scientific Contributions

Saratoga Springs isn't just about fun and relaxation; it also has a strong educational and scientific community. The city has made significant contributions in various fields.

  1. 21

    Empire State College: Part of the State University of New York (SUNY) system, this college offers flexible learning options for adult students.

  2. 22

    Saratoga Springs Public Library: This library is a hub for community learning and offers a wide range of programs and resources.

  3. 23

    National Museum of Racing and Hall of Fame: This museum preserves the history of horse racing in America. It features exhibits on famous horses, jockeys, and trainers.

  4. 24

    Saratoga Automobile Museum: Located in Saratoga Spa State Park, this museum showcases classic cars and automotive history.

  5. 25

    Roosevelt Baths and Spa: Established in 1935, this spa offers mineral baths and treatments. It's named after President Franklin D. Roosevelt, who helped establish the spa.
